The Shift from Manual Entry to Autonomous Finance Operations
The traditional financial planning and analysis (FP&A) workflow has long been defined by a cycle of repetitive, low-value tasks that consume the majority of a finance team's time. Professionals spend hours each week exporting data from enterprise resource planning systems, cleaning spreadsheets, reconciling discrepancies, and manually building reports for leadership reviews. This process is not only inefficient but also prone to human error, which can lead to inaccurate forecasts and delayed decision-making. Cleo AI addresses this structural inefficiency by positioning itself as an autonomous finance-ops assistant designed specifically for B2B environments. Rather than serving as a simple dashboard or a passive data visualization tool, Cleo operates as an active participant in the financial close process. It integrates directly with existing data sources such as ERP systems, accounting software, and CRM platforms to ingest raw transactional data without requiring extensive manual intervention.

This approach fundamentally changes the role of the finance professional. Instead of acting as data clerks who spend their days wrestling with Excel formulas and pivot tables, analysts can focus on strategic interpretation and business partnering. Cleo’s architecture is built to handle the heavy lifting of data normalization and aggregation. It understands the semantic meaning behind different data fields across various systems, allowing it to map disparate data points into a unified financial model. For example, if a company uses Salesforce for revenue tracking and NetSuite for general ledger entries, Cleo can automatically reconcile these streams to provide a single source of truth. This capability reduces the time spent on data preparation by approximately 70 percent, according to internal benchmarks observed during early adoption phases in mid-market technology firms. The result is a finance function that is faster, more accurate, and significantly more agile in responding to market changes.
Core Capabilities: Natural Language Querying and Automated Reporting
One of the most immediate value propositions of Cleo AI is its interface, which relies on natural language processing rather than complex query languages or rigid template structures. Finance teams no longer need to memorize SQL commands or navigate through dozens of dropdown menus to generate a variance analysis report. Users can simply ask questions in plain English, such as "Why did gross margin drop in Q3 compared to last year?" or "Show me the customer acquisition cost trend for the enterprise segment." The system interprets these requests, accesses the underlying data warehouse, performs the necessary calculations, and presents the findings in a clear, contextualized format. This democratization of data access allows non-financial stakeholders, such as sales leaders or product managers, to answer their own basic questions without bottlenecks in the finance department.
Beyond querying, Cleo automates the creation of recurring reports that are essential for monthly closes and board meetings. Traditionally, preparing a management pack involves consolidating data from multiple departments, formatting charts, and writing narrative explanations for variances. Cleo streamlines this by generating draft reports that include both the quantitative data and preliminary qualitative insights. The system identifies significant deviations from budget or forecast and highlights them for review. While the final narrative still requires human judgment to ensure alignment with broader business strategy, the initial drafting phase is drastically accelerated. This automation ensures that reports are delivered consistently and on time, reducing the stress associated with month-end close cycles. Teams report a reduction in the time required to finalize monthly packages from several days to just a few hours, allowing for earlier visibility into financial performance. ## Integration Architecture and Data Security Standards
For any B2B SaaS solution handling sensitive financial data, integration capabilities and security protocols are non-negotiable requirements. Cleo AI is engineered to connect seamlessly with major enterprise platforms including SAP, Oracle, Microsoft Dynamics, QuickBooks Online, and Xero. These integrations are typically established via secure API connections that pull data in real-time or at scheduled intervals, depending on the configuration preferences of the organization. The platform supports both cloud-based and hybrid deployment models, ensuring compatibility with legacy systems that may not yet have fully migrated to the cloud. By maintaining these direct links, Cleo eliminates the need for intermediate data warehouses or manual CSV uploads, which are common sources of data latency and corruption.
Security remains a paramount concern in the financial sector, and Cleo adheres to strict compliance standards to protect client information. The platform is SOC 2 Type II certified, indicating that it meets rigorous criteria for security, availability, and confidentiality. All data transmissions are encrypted using TLS 1.3 protocols, and data at rest is encrypted using AES-256 standards. Role-based access controls allow administrators to define precisely which users can view, edit, or export specific datasets, ensuring that sensitive information is only accessible to authorized personnel. Additionally, Cleo maintains detailed audit logs that track every interaction within the system, providing full transparency into who accessed what data and when. This level of governance is critical for organizations undergoing external audits or operating in highly regulated industries such as healthcare or fintech. The robust infrastructure ensures that companies can adopt AI-driven automation without compromising their regulatory obligations or data integrity.

Accurate forecasting is the cornerstone of effective financial planning, yet traditional methods often rely on static assumptions that fail to reflect dynamic market conditions. Cleo AI enhances forecasting precision by incorporating historical trends, seasonal patterns, and external economic indicators into its predictive models. The system uses machine learning algorithms to identify correlations between variables that might be missed by human analysts. For instance, it can detect subtle relationships between marketing spend, lead generation volume, and eventual revenue realization, adjusting future projections accordingly. This dynamic modeling allows finance teams to move beyond simple linear extrapolations and embrace more sophisticated, data-driven scenarios. The ability to rapidly adjust assumptions based on new data inputs means that forecasts remain relevant throughout the quarter, rather than becoming obsolete shortly after they are published.
Scenario planning, often referred to as what-if analysis, is another area where Cleo provides significant advantages. In volatile economic environments, businesses must frequently evaluate the potential impact of various events, such as supply chain disruptions, currency fluctuations, or changes in tax regulations. Cleo enables users to create multiple scenario models simultaneously, comparing outcomes under different assumptions with minimal effort. Instead of duplicating entire spreadsheet files and risking version control issues, users can toggle between scenarios within the same environment. The platform instantly recalculates key performance indicators such as cash flow, EBITDA, and headcount requirements for each scenario. This agility empowers leadership teams to make informed decisions quickly, knowing exactly how different strategies will affect the bottom line. Organizations utilizing these advanced scenario capabilities report a 30 percent improvement in forecast accuracy over traditional rolling forecast methods. ## Operational Efficiency and Cost Reduction Metrics
The implementation of an autonomous finance assistant like Cleo AI yields measurable improvements in operational efficiency and cost structure. One of the primary benefits is the reduction in man-hours dedicated to routine administrative tasks. Finance teams typically allocate up to 40 percent of their time to data gathering and reconciliation activities. By automating these processes, Cleo frees up valuable human capital for higher-value activities such as strategic analysis, business partnering, and risk management. This shift not only improves job satisfaction among finance professionals but also enhances the overall quality of financial insights provided to the executive team. Companies that have adopted Cleo report saving an average of 15 to 20 hours per week per finance analyst, which translates to substantial labor cost savings over time.
Furthermore, the reduction in manual errors leads to fewer costly corrections and rework cycles. Inaccurate financial statements can result in misinformed strategic decisions, regulatory penalties, or damaged stakeholder trust. By minimizing the human element in data processing, Cleo significantly lowers the risk of such errors. The platform’s automated validation checks catch inconsistencies before they propagate through the reporting chain, ensuring that all figures presented to leadership are reliable. Additionally, the speed of the financial close process improves dramatically. Where traditional closes might take five to seven days, Cleo-enabled teams can often complete the process in two to three days. This acceleration allows for earlier detection of performance issues and quicker corrective actions, ultimately protecting the company’s financial health. The cumulative effect of these efficiencies is a leaner, more responsive finance organization that can operate with greater confidence and precision. ## Common Pitfalls in AI Adoption for Finance Teams
Despite the clear benefits, adopting AI-driven tools in finance comes with challenges that organizations must navigate carefully. A common mistake is treating Cleo AI as a silver bullet that replaces the need for financial expertise. While the tool automates data processing and initial analysis, it does not replace the strategic judgment of experienced finance professionals. Over-reliance on automated outputs without critical review can lead to blind spots, especially in areas where context matters more than data. For example, an algorithm might flag a variance in expenses as anomalous, but only a human analyst would understand that it was due to a one-time legal settlement. Therefore, the ideal workflow combines AI efficiency with human oversight, ensuring that automated insights are validated against business reality.
Another frequent pitfall is inadequate data hygiene prior to integration. Cleo AI is only as good as the data it receives. If source systems contain duplicate records, inconsistent categorizations, or missing values, the AI’s outputs will be compromised. Organizations must invest time in cleansing their master data and establishing standardized coding conventions before connecting them to Cleo. This preparatory work is essential for maximizing the accuracy of the platform’s predictions and reports. Additionally, change management is a critical factor. Finance teams accustomed to manual processes may resist transitioning to an automated system due to fear of job displacement or discomfort with new technology. Comprehensive training programs and clear communication about the augmentative nature of the tool are necessary to foster adoption and ensure smooth integration into daily workflows. ## Strategic Implementation and Future Roadmap
Implementing Cleo AI successfully requires a phased approach that aligns with the organization’s maturity level and strategic goals. Initial deployments should focus on high-impact, low-complexity use cases such as automated expense reporting or standard monthly variance analysis. This allows teams to build confidence in the system and demonstrate quick wins to stakeholders. Once the foundation is established, organizations can expand usage to more complex areas like consolidated forecasting and multi-entity reporting. It is also important to establish clear governance frameworks that define roles, responsibilities, and approval workflows within the platform. Regular reviews of system performance and user feedback help refine configurations and address emerging needs.
